Still Life by Kay Wyne


Sunflowers, Hydrangeas and Grapes:  A Still Life
40" x 40" Oil on Gallery Wrap Canvas
Contemporary Still Life Painting
This still life is the latest art challenge going on in the studio.  I personally think it is interesting, busy and colorful...and it was fun to paint!  Obviously there is a lot going on, with 8 or 9 vases, 2 candlesticks, sunflowers, hydrangeas, grapes, an orange, leaves, 5 or 6 different fabrics, weeds, greenery, and just a lot of stuff.  The textures are wonderful...silver, ceramic, dried weeds, soft fabric, and I think there was a dead rat in there somewhere.  It was put together by Sharon, and everyone has been asked to paint it...or at least parts of it.                    
Here's my view of the set-up from my easel.  This painting is drying now.
